Hold down the button until the TPMS light gently blinks three times.The direct TPMS system for Toyota vehicles uses a button labeled "SET" below the steering column or in the glove box to reset the system. When you press the button, the system is looking for the sensor IDs that are already stored in the memory. This button is not a magic button saving you from purchasing TPMS tools and training. Open the glove box to reveal a reset button that is tucked away beneath a little lip to the left of the glove box.After rotating the tires on vehicles whose front and rear tire inflation pressure standard values are different. 1. Turn the ignition switch to ON. 2. Press and hold the tire pressure warning reset switch for 3 seconds or more so that the tire pressure warning light blinks 3 times. 3.Next Post →. steps to reset tire pressure light 1.
